ADVERTISE WITH US

Advertise with us and see your company here during the 2025 Grand Prix in Shanghai China!

ADVERTISE WITH US

Advertise with us and see your company here during the 2025 Grand Prix in Shanghai China!

ADVERTISE WITH US

Advertise with us and see your company here during the 2025 Grand Prix in Shanghai China!

ADVERTISE WITH US

Advertise with us and see your company here during the 2025 Grand Prix in Shanghai China!

ADVERTISE WITH US

Advertise with us and see your company here during the 2025 Grand Prix in Shanghai China!

ADVERTISE WITH US

Advertise with us and see your company here during the 2025 Grand Prix in Shanghai China!

ADVERTISE WITH US

Advertise with us and see your company here during the 2025 Grand Prix in Shanghai China!

ADVERTISE WITH US

Advertise with us and see your company here during the 2025 Grand Prix in Shanghai China!

ADVERTISE WITH US

Advertise with us and see your company here during the 2025 Grand Prix in Shanghai China!

ADVERTISE WITH US

Advertise with us and see your company here during the 2025 Grand Prix in Shanghai China!

ADVERTISE WITH US

Advertise with us and see your company here during the 2025 Grand Prix in Shanghai China!

ADVERTISE WITH US

Advertise with us and see your company here during the 2025 Grand Prix in Shanghai China!

ADVERTISE WITH US

Advertise with us and see your company here during the 2025 Grand Prix in Shanghai China!

ADVERTISE WITH US

Advertise with us and see your company here during the 2025 Grand Prix in Shanghai China!